RINGO STARR JOINS HARD ROCK INTERNATIONAL TO SUPPORT HAITIAN RELIEF EFFORTS

 

Hollywood, FL., July 13, 2010 – On Thursday, July 15, 2010, Hard Rock Cafe Hollywood, FL will host a special appearance by international music icon Ringo Starr. In honor of Ringo's appearance, Hard Rock International and the Seminole Tribe of Florida will make a donation of $197,500 to Yele Haiti, a grassroots beneficiary of Hard Rock charity partner WhyHunger. The donation represents a collaborative fundraising effort from Hard Rock's IMAGINE There's No Hunger Campaign bracelet sales, "Crank It Up" events at Seminole Casinos & Hard Rock Cafes nationwide and a generous donation on behalf of the Seminole Tribe of Florida. WhyHunger is an organization dedicated to fighting the root causes of hunger and poverty by supporting community organizations that create self-reliance, economic justice and equal access to nutritious and affordable food. After Ringo's concert, Ringo will donate the drum set he has been playing on this 11th All Starr Band tour, which will become a permanent part of Hard Rock's world-famous memorabilia collection.

 

In addition, Hard Rock Cafe Hollywood, FL will also feature an exhibition of original artwork created by Ringo. Each fun, whimsical and colorful piece, created on Ringo's computer, reflects his "Peace & Love" personality. "I started in the late nineties with my computer art.  While I was touring, it gave me something to do in all those crazy hotels you have to stay in on the road." – Ringo Starr 2005. Artwork can be viewed at Hard Rock Cafe Hollywood, FL throughout the day and is available for purchase with 10% of proceeds from sales of the collection, and 100% of Ringo's proceeds, benefiting the Lotus Foundation.

About WhyHunger

WhyHunger is dedicated to fighting the root causes of hunger and poverty by supporting grassroots organizations that create self-reliance, economic justice and equal access to nutritious and affordable food. Founded in 1975 by the late musician and activist Harry Chapin and current Executive Director Bill Ayres, WhyHunger works to put an end to the hunger suffered by 49 million Americans and more than 1 billion people worldwide. WhyHunger 's main programs include the National Hunger Hotline, 1-866-3-HUNGRY, which refers individuals in need of emergency food assistance to soup kitchens, food banks, shelters, government programs and community organizations in their neighborhoods; the Grassroots Action Network, which provides information, networking opportunities, capacity building and access to more than 8,000 anti-hunger and poverty community organizations across the United States and around the world; Global Movements, which links the organization's domestic work to broader global movements for food sovereignty and the basic rights to food, land, water and sustainable livelihoods; and Artists Against Hunger & Poverty, which is supported by Bruce Springsteen, Carlos Santana, Michael McDonald, Chicago, Earth Wind & Fire, Joss Stone, Darryl "DMC" McDaniels, Jackson Browne, O.A.R., Papa Roach and many others.

 

About Hard Rock International

With a total of 165 venues in 52 countries, including 132 cafes and 14 Hotels/Casinos, Hard Rock International is one of the world's most globally recognized brands. Beginning with an Eric Clapton guitar, Hard Rock owns the world's greatest collection of music memorabilia, which is displayed at its locations around the globe. Hard Rock is also known for its collectible fashion and music-related merchandise, Hard Rock Live performance venues and an award-winning website. In addition to the two flagship Seminole Hard Rock Hotels and Casinos in Tampa and Hollywood, Fla., Hard Rock Hotels/Casinos are located in Las Vegas, Biloxi, Orlando, Chicago, San Diego, Pattaya, Bali, Macau, Penang and Singapore.  Additional hotel and casino projects have been announced in Punta Cana, scheduled to open in 2010; Panama, scheduled to open in 2012; and Hungary, Dubai and Abu Dhabi, scheduled to open in 2013.  Hard Rock International is owned by Seminole Hard Rock Entertainment, Inc.
